Real Madrid ready to pay €30m for Tottenham Hotspur defender – report

Real Madrid are reportedly preparing an initial move to strengthen their defence ahead of the upcoming transfer window, with Pedro Porro emerging as a key target.

According to a report from Fichajes, the Spanish giants are planning to submit an opening offer worth around €30 million to sign the Tottenham Hotspur right-back.

Real Madrid have identified Porro as an ideal option to reinforce the right side of their defence, especially with the club preparing for a potential transition in that position. 

Veteran defender Dani Carvajal has been an important figure at the club for years, but injuries and age have started to impact his availability.

Because of that, Madrid are planning ahead to ensure the squad remains competitive at the highest level.

Pedro Porro in demand

Porro is seen as a player who could fit well into the tactical structure of the team. 

His attacking qualities and ability to support the forward line make him a modern full-back capable of contributing both defensively and offensively.

Another factor behind Real Madrid’s interest is the need to strengthen squad depth.

The club understands that competing simultaneously in La Liga and the UEFA Champions League requires more than just a strong starting XI.

As a result, Madrid want players who can compete for places and maintain a high level of performance throughout a demanding season.

Tottenham are in trouble

Furthermore, the situation at Tottenham could also play a role in the potential transfer. 

Reports suggest that Real Madrid are monitoring the sporting difficulties the Premier League club is facing, which could influence the market value of several players.

If Tottenham continue to struggle, the Spanish club believe there may be an opportunity to negotiate a favourable deal.

Within Madrid’s current structure, despite the temporary situation on the sidelines concerning Alvaro Arbeloa, the club remains focused on strengthening key areas of the squad.

The plan would be for Porro to arrive not only as a backup option but as a genuine competitor for a starting place.
